Advantages of Central Vacuums

Central vacuums offer quite a few advantages in excess of conventional vacuum cleaners. To start with, they provide excellent suction energy, guaranteeing a deeper clear for carpets, rugs, and hard flooring. The central device is usually situated in a garage or basement, far from dwelling locations, which appreciably minimizes sounds levels for the duration of operation. Moreover, central vacuums make improvements to indoor air top quality by venting dust and allergens outside the house, producing them an outstanding choice for allergy sufferers.

One more major reward is benefit. With central vacuums, you only will need to carry a lightweight hose and attachment rather then lugging about a significant unit. This ease of use is very advantageous in multi-Tale households. Furthermore, central vacuums can improve the resale value of a home, as These are considered a top quality aspect by numerous potential buyers.

Elements of Central Vacuums

Central vacuums encompass several essential factors. The ability device, which incorporates the motor and dust canister, would be the Main from the technique. This device is typically put in inside of a remote area, for instance a garage or basement. Next, a network of PVC tubing operates in the walls of the home, connecting to inlet valves strategically put in various rooms. These valves over here permit you to plug while in the hose and attachments to obtain the vacuum's suction energy.

The technique also features a number of attachments and equipment, for instance brushes, crevice tools, and electrical power heads, intended for various cleaning duties. Some central vacuum programs have a retractable hose, that may be stored inside the wall when not in use, incorporating into the convenience.

Installation Approach

Setting up central vacuums within an existing house calls for some setting up and professional experience. The method starts with analyzing the best place for the ability device and setting up the tubing route. The set up ordinarily entails working PVC pipes from the partitions, attic, or crawl Areas to attach the power unit on the inlet valves.

It is usually recommended to rent knowledgeable installer to ensure the method is about up accurately and successfully. Having said that, if you are a seasoned Do it yourself fanatic, there are actually comprehensive guides and kits accessible to assist you by means of the method.

Servicing Recommendations

Protecting central vacuums is pretty simple and entails several crucial methods. Often vacant the dust canister or swap the vacuum bag, depending on the model. Clean or change the filters to maintain optimum suction electrical power and ensure the program's longevity. Periodically Examine the hose and attachments for blockages and use, and inspect the inlet valves and tubing for almost any leaks or hurt.

By pursuing these servicing recommendations, you may assure your central vacuum process operates successfully and proceeds to offer remarkable cleansing effectiveness for quite some time.
